[SET]
name: Rain Attacker
move 1: Thunder
move 2: Hurricane
move 3: Weather Ball
move 4: Roost
item: Heavy-Duty Boots
ability: Static
nature: Timid
evs: 4 Def / 252 SpA / 252 Spe
[SET COMMENTS]
Set Description
=========
This set takes advantage of Zapdos's incredibly powerful dual STAB combination in Thunder and Hurricane, which hits the vast majority of the metagame neutrally. Thunder is used over Thunderbolt because it never misses in the rain Zapdos combines its STAB moves with Weather Ball, which hits Heatran and Landorus-T super effectively and Zeraora and Tapu Koko neutrally, to have an incredibly threatening offensive presence. It doesn't just rely on its incredible wallbreaking power alone, however; with its great typing and ability, it can switch into Choice Scarf Kartana, Rillaboom, and Melmetal, threatening to paralyze them with Static and also OHKO the first two with Hurricane. Zapdos reliably do this because Roost expands its longevity and Heavy-Duty Boots protects it from entry hazards that might assist the aforementioned Pokemon in breaking through. Zapdos uses a Timid nature to get the edge against powerful threats like Urshifu-R and Tapu Lele.
Team Options
========
This set is only meant for dedicated rain teams, so Pelipper is a must-have teammate, as it is able to provide crucial rain support as well as pivoting with U-turn. Barraskewda is a devastatingly fast cleaner that can wallbreak in tandem with Zapdos, and it additionally appreciates Zapdos striking fear into the likes of Slowbro and Toxapex, as Barraskewda can use Flip Turn against these foes to bring in Zapdos. Seismitoad is a similarly adept special wallbreaker that fits perfectly onto rain teams, and its Ground typing helps against the likes of Tapu Koko and Zeraora. Ferrothorn synergizes well rain due to its typing, and it can set entry hazards that are useful for chipping down Zapdos's revenge killers such as Choice Band Weavile and Choice Specs Dragapult. Other rain attackers like Urshifu-R, Volcanion, and Crawdaunt also fit nicely onto rain teams.
